The vast ‘Rakesh Sharma’ playground which is used for both football and cricket is the arena for the Annual Sports Day for showcasing our students’ talent in athletics.
Sports & Games activities in Rashtriya Military School, Dholpur are undertaken with great pride. Regular training is imparted in games and sports like football, basketball, volleyball, cross country and athletics. The personnel of Army Physical Training Corps and Coaches from Sports Authority of India train the cadets in various games and sports. Adequate emphasis is provided on regular exercise and physical fitness.

CROSS COUNTRY
As Rashtriya Military School, Dholpur is a feeder institute to the Indian Defence Forces, the school trained the cadets in the same comportment so that the cadets could easily cope up with the harsh situations at the border during difficulties. In association with this the school has a better surrounding to provide revelation to the cadets for the same. The school is surrounded with a small forest, uneven surfaces and sloppy paths. Our PT instructors every day morning take the cadets for five kilometres cross country running and give in detail how does it helps in the defence forces as well as in civil life in difficult situations. Running on soft ground requires a higher knee lift. Running up hills and stony roads have various benefits, as detailed in this blog post on the benefits of hill running. Cross country running also makes cadets mentally tougher; if they can race on the country, racing on the roads is easy.
